tidb目前并发写入7w/s,通过调整哪些参数,可以再提高一下并发写入的性能

具体问题具体分析了。是不是只有插入操作?以后加上查询感觉就没那么高的并发了。

我们的场景是上游是一套tidb集群作为主库,通过ticdc同步到下游的kafka,然后,进行加工处理,回写到另一套tidb集群中,涉及的那几个字段都是update更新操作。3个tidb-server节点,共计处理并发峰值能力在7w+。超过这个值后,tidb-server就会出来轮番重启。可能tidb-server层面已经达到了处理上限。

还是说,tidb-server可以通过调整或增大哪些参数来提高tidb-server的并发处理能力呢?

是怎么挂法呢?OOM?还是其他coredump?

还是要知道瓶颈在什么地方,才好去找优化方法

调整并发要考虑CPU核心数和IO吞吐量

基本的话就调整硬件规格,比如tidb、tikv的cpu内存啥的,其次可以试着调调scheduler、raft线程池大小

买个vip服务 老师教你如何

想提升写性能,首先得看硬件,如果是网络盘性能肯定不如本地盘,在看ikv的分布区域之间的网络延迟,也是影响写入性能的原因。至于参数的话,默认情况是比较合理的值,具体也要看压测过程中的监控指标,适当调整scheduler、raftstore和apply线程池的参数,这些值也不是越大越好,得看具体情况了

如果有压测过程中监控的数据,根据资源使用情况可以有具体的策略

没有监控数据,就不会有靠谱的意见。

甚至是不是写入热点都不知道。
弄不好一看就一个tikv干活,其他tikv都在围观,怎么也快不了。